Hon. Rita Saffioti, Deputy PM of Western Australia visited #Saipem in Milan.
Saipem is present in #Australia since the ‘60s and is currently working on Scarborough, Ceres, and Jansz-lo Compression projects. Excellent discussion on future opportunities in the energy sector in WA.
Today in Rome, I met with Australian Prime Minister Anthony Albanese @AlboMP. We discussed defense support for Ukraine and cooperation within the Coalition of the Willing. Our conversation also covered the negotiations in Istanbul, increasing pressure on Russia, and which specific sanctions could compel the Russian Federation to stop setting conditions for an unconditional ceasefire.
I’m grateful for Australia’s comprehensive support, for the Abrams tanks that are helping our warriors defend Ukraine. It is a good thing that we have allies from different continents. Together we can truly bring the current situation closer to peace by exerting pressure on Russia.

Over 28,000 visitors & nearly 15,000 boarding the Vespucci 🇮🇹
The 3-day stopover in Darwin Australia 🇦🇺 for the @ItalianNavy training ship & the Villaggio Italia certainly made a lasting impression.
Thanks #Italy for visiting, marking a new milestone in our relationship.
